Premier Parks 2025 Award

Premier Park Scheme

This is a membership scheme operated by the producers of Caravan, MMM Magazine and “Out and About Live” web site.  Premier Parks are selected and invited to join, then have to be rated by the magazine’s Parks Department editorial team before they can join.

Although high-quality facilities are important, it’s the overall feel, ambience and location that earns parks top marks. Premier Parks has high standards and has developed its own unique rating scheme to assess parks thoroughly, entirely independent of any tourist board rating.

Premier Parks is a select group – there are only 100 Premier Parks throughout the UK.

Andrewshayes was first inspected during 2012 and we were delighted to have been selected for the scheme every year since then.

David Bellamy Conservation Awards are made each year to parks which can demonstrate policies showing active concern for the environment. The parks that take part in the scheme are all regularly assessed by the scheme’s team of local wildlife experts. The assessors look at the steps parks are taking to:

– Manage their land as a haven for wildlife
– Reduce their use of energy, water and other resources
– Reduce, reuse and recycle the waste they produce
– Support their local communities.

Three levels of excellence can be achieved: Gold, Silver and Bronze. Andrewshayes joined the scheme in 2009  are very proud to have been awarded Gold  5 years running.  Although no longer part of the scheme, we work hard to make the park as “green” as possible. Andrewshayes Holiday Park has been graded 4 stars every year from 2001 to 2013. We decided to leave the scheme as we felt we do not need to participate in both the AA and Visit England grading schemes.

The star rating system is the official assessment service provided by Visit England. The rating for Holiday, Touring and Camping Parks reflects the overall quality of the park. The assessment covers nearly all aspects of the park that a visitor would expect such as the level of facilities being offered, the cleanliness of all the public areas, the layout and quality of the pitches and caravans for hire as well as provision of services such as a shop, bar and information room.

For 2012 the grading scheme was altered so that a park has to receive a 4 star grade across a number of different areas to become 4 star (previously as long as the overall score averaged out to 4 stars that was sufficient).
